A devastating hit-and-run incident occurred early Wednesday morning in Sacramento County, claiming the life of 49-year-old Kenneth Eugene Middleton Jr. The fatal incident took place around 4:30 a.m. in the parking lot of The Home Depot located on the 5800 block of Antelope Road, leaving the community in shock and mourning .

The Incident
The incident occurred when Middleton was walking with his dog in the parking lot of The Home Depot. A vehicle struck both Middleton and his dog, causing fatal injuries. The driver of the vehicle fled the scene before authorities arrived, leaving Middleton and his dog to suffer the consequences of the devastating incident .
Emergency Response
Emergency responders from the Sacramento Metropolitan Fire District arrived at the scene, but both Middleton and his dog were pronounced dead. The swift response by emergency responders was crucial in confirming the fatalities, and their efforts are appreciated by the community .
Investigation
The California Highway Patrol (CHP) is currently leading the investigation into the hit-and-run incident. Authorities are reviewing evidence, including any available video footage, and interviewing witnesses to determine the circumstances surrounding the incident. The CHP is urging anyone with information to come forward and assist in the investigation .
